Maybach Music Group’s Rick Ross to sign Black Sherif? Rumour Causes Stir.

Rick Ross, the American rapper whose stage name is Rozay, posted on his verified Instagram page that, aside from the wonderful time he had in the West African country, he discovered a plethora of talents that astounded him.

Rick Ross has promised to bring two talented African artists on board after performing at a concert in Nigeria on Thursday.
And, given that he previously praised fast-rising Ghanaian musician Black Sherif and his compatriot Kwesi Arthur in a video before this one, some Ghanaians have already predicted that one of the two candidates Rick Ross will sign could be Blacko.
As a result, he has decided to sign two new African artists to his, Maybach Music record label and develop them into global stars.

Rick Ross, an American rapper, founded the record label imprint Maybach Music Group. Atlantic Records, a division of the Atlantic Records Group, distributes Maybach Music Group albums. Following the expiration of a distribution agreement with Island Def Jam, Atlantic took over distribution.
